New work permit rules for people from countries outside the European Economic Area are designed to strengthen the Isle of Man's control of employment regulations.
So says political member of the Department of Economic Development Geoff Corkish, MHK, after they were announced last week.
A points system will be used to decide whether immigrants from outside Europe will be allowed to work in the Island.
